The benefits of Birmingham
Birmingham is a fantastic city to host a Christmas party in. Broad Street, which is the main thoroughfare in the city, offers a host of popular and mainstream bars and restaurants, from the mainstream chain bars like Revolution, and the more swanky and trendy cocktail wine bar The Living room. If the people in your office like bright lights, loud music and lots of fun then this is the perfect area to host your Christmas party in. If you think your team would prefer a quieter evening, perhaps with a meal and some drinks afterward, the Mailbox; which is located just off Suffolk Street Queensway, where the A38 turns into the A41, would be ideal. The mailbox is a self contained complex of bars and restaurants with a more upmarket and sophisticated feel than Broad Street. Here you can find restaurants like Bar Estilo and Café Rouge as well as Bar room Bar and Mal Maison. One of the advantages of Birmingham is the range of different tastes the city can cater for depending on where you choose to go. Ideal if you have plenty of people to please!
